Handover — Orvane partner SFTP drop

Drop for Kestwick feeds is healthy; backlog cleared 14:20. One retry loop pending on the Halbrook manifest — safe to ignore until morning. If the drop host reboots, remount the landing volume and restart the poller. The mount is encrypted; unlock it with the passphrase on the next line.

strongbox words: oliael-gilax-lamael

# Build Provenance: Incremental Rebuilds on Mosswire

Quick primer: Mosswire only rebuilds pages whose content hash changed, so "why didn't my page update?" usually means the source hash matched. Every incremental run writes a provenance record — which inputs, which template version, which cache entries it reused. If output looks stale, don't nuke the cache first; check the provenance log. Each record is keyed by the token that appears below.

build token for fafof-tageg: htk21_f30a3062ec5a0972b3bbf

Context: Ardenfell line margins slipped three points over two quarters. Drivers: input steel costs, aggressive discounting at the Westmoor branch, and a stale price book. Proposal: uplift list prices four percent, tighten discount authority to regional level, sunset the two lowest-margin SKUs. Risk: volume loss at Halverton accounts, estimated under two percent. Decision requested at Thursday's review. Modelling assumptions are in the appendix pack. The commercial reasoning leadership wants kept close is noted directly below.

board note of tajop-yajof: The finance team signed off on a budget of $77.6 million for Project Pramir.

Handover Note — Director transition, Orrel Retail Pilot

From: J. Maskell  To: R. Teverin

Pilot with the Bramwick grocery chain covers twelve branches. Stock replenishment via our Ledgerline feed works; shelf-placement compliance is patchy. Branch managers report weekly; keep that cadence. Contract renewal discussion due next month — Bramwick wants better terms. Before that conversation, you need the context below.

management briefing: Headcount on the Belix team goes from 60 to 93 by the end of November. Gross margin on Belix came in at 23 percent against a plan of 47 percent.